Mission: The Career Action Center was founded in 1973 to provide information and education to women seeking to improve their worklives. Over 25 years the Center has evolved, and now provides both men and women with resources to help them achieve success and satisfaction in their careers. Our community Resource Center in Cupertino, California serves over 5,000 members per year through its resource library, counseling and coaching sessions, support groups and workshops.
Programs: The CAC includes a Resource Library, career counseling and coaching, educational workshops with a career focus, support groups, and programs to individuals through organizations who purchase services. Our mission is to create a resilient workforce through advancing individual Career self-reliance.
